AN ACT CONCERNING SURGICAL SMOKE.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Assembly convened: That the general statutes be amended to require each hospital with 1 surgical services and each ambulatory surgical center to adopt and 2 implement, on or before January 1, 2023, a policy that requires the 3 elimination of surgical smoke via the use of a surgical smoke evacuation 4 system during any surgical procedure that is likely to generate surgical 5 smoke. 6 Statement of Purpose: To protect surgeons, operating room personnel and patients from the dangers of surgical smoke.
